Block

#21,472,577
Block Number
21,472,577 @ 04/21/2025, 17:01:20
Status
Finalized
ID
0x0147a541405a606d39b9bdffeabaa4b5853db059b59314f469c40512e63e6d9a
Transactions
Gas Used
3149910/39960938 (7.88% Used)
Total Score
2,096,802,991 (+99)
Rewards
11.17 VTHO